Two Arrested Following Fight in Kenton

Two men were arrested Sunday after Kenton police investigated a report of a fight.

 

According to the report, officers were dispatched to the 100 block of Memorial Avenue at around 3:30 Sunday morning in reference to the fight in progress.

 

Upon arrival, the officer stated he observed two suspects engaged in a fight in the roadway.

 

49 year old Billy Madison and 47 year old Ronnie Toler, both of Kenton, were taken into custody.

 

They were issued tickets for disorderly conduct and were released.

WKTN is a locally owned and operated radio station broadcasting from Kenton, Ohio since 1963. 

Our broadcast covers Hardin County and into Allen, Auglaize, Hancock, Logan, Marion, Union, and Wyandot Counties including a majority of communities within.
